CANCELLATION / PAYMENT POLICY:

  • Cooper Spur has a two-week cancelation policy. All reservations are final 14 days prior to your arrival date.
  • Upon booking you will be charged a $25 non-refundable booking deposit. The booking deposit goes toward the final bill.
  • Your credit card will be charged the full amount of your stay 2 weeks prior to your arrival date.
  • Ifyou are booking within 2 weeks of your reservation, your card will be charged the full amount of your stay, and the reservation is considered final immediately.


Please make sure your credit card has sufficient credit to process your amount due. If your card declines, your reservation may be cancelled immediately.

While you can see the top of Mt. Hood from many locations on our property, to receive a full panoramic view we recommend visiting a nearby vista. Two of our favorite places to view the mountain are at Mt. Hood Meadows or White River Sno-Park!

We do not offer a shuttle service to our ski area because our ski area provides ample parking facilities, and it is easily accessible by car for most of the year. However, during the winter season, it’s important to remember to use snow tires or chains to ensure safe and secure driving conditions, as the area may experience snowy or icy weather that could impact road conditions.
